针对抖音点赞功能设计测试用例

DY点赞场景设计测试用例

针对dy(抖音)的点赞功能设计场景,我们可以从多个维度出发,确保测试用例能够全面覆盖点赞功能的各个方面。以下是一些设计场景和测试用例的示例:

1. 正常点赞功能测试

场景描述: 用户能够正常对视频进行点赞,并能在个人主页的“我的点赞”中查看到已点赞的视频。

测试用例:

  • 打开抖音APP,浏览视频列表。
  • 选择一个视频,点击点赞按钮(通常是一个心形图标)。
  • 确认点赞数量增加,并且点赞按钮变为已点赞状态(如颜色变化)。
  • 进入个人主页,点击“我的点赞”,确认该视频已出现在点赞列表中。

2. 取消点赞功能测试

场景描述:用户能够取消对视频的点赞,并能在个人主页的“我的点赞”中查看到已取消的点赞。

测试用例:

  • 在已点赞的视频上,点击取消点赞按钮(通常再次点击心形图标)。
  • 确认点赞数量减少,并且点赞按钮恢复为未点赞状态。
  • 进入个人主页,点击“我的点赞”,确认该视频已从点赞列表中移除。

3. 点赞数量统计测试

场景描述:多个用户对同一视频进行点赞,系统能够正确统计点赞数量。

测试用例:

  • 创建多个测试用户账号。
  • 让这些用户对同一视频进行点赞。
  • 确认视频点赞数量随着用户点赞操作而增加。
  • 检查系统是否对重复点赞进行了限制,确保每个用户只能点赞一次。

4. 点赞功能性能与稳定性测试

场景描述: 在大量用户同时使用点赞功能时,系统能够保持稳定,并且响应速度在可接受范围内。

测试用例:

  • 使用压力测试工具模拟大量用户同时对同一视频进行点赞。
  • 监控系统的响应时间、CPU使用率、内存使用率等性能指标。
  • 确认系统能够承受这种负载,并且不会出现崩溃或响应缓慢的情况。

5. 兼容性测试

场景描述:点赞功能在不同设备和浏览器上都能正常工作。

测试用例:

  • 在不同操作系统(如iOS、Android)的设备上测试点赞功能。
  • 在不同版本的抖音APP中测试点赞功能。
  • 在不同的网络环境下(如Wi-Fi、4G/5G)测试点赞功能的响应速度和稳定性。

6. 安全性测试

场景描述:点赞功能不存在安全漏洞,能够保护用户隐私和数据安全。

测试用例:

  • 验证未登录用户是否无法使用点赞功能。
  • 验证没有点赞权限的用户(如被封禁的账号)是否无法使用点赞功能。
  • 检查点赞功能是否对特殊字符、SQL注入、XSS等攻击进行了过滤和验证。
  • 5
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值